Hi I accidentally gave my 04 Hemi a shot of diesel. Only about a gallon or less. It took out my spark plugs. I changed them the tip was compressed right to the electrode. It took out 2 more plugs so I changed them. seems to be running better but the check engine light comes on. Had it checked they say the cats are plugged. It is pushing out some oil out the valve covertop. put in a drain so it goes to the ground. Has any one successfully removed the cats. This motor was also chipped. I am scared it might have dynamited my motor. What do you all think please help.

I'm surprised no one said anything yet......

Adding 1-2 gallons of diesel to a gas tank won't hurt anything and
certanly wont cause the type of problems you have...

lots of cars
05-30-2009, 06:53 PM
ya that is what I figured. I know Diesel doesn't usually hurt a motor. There was a broken exhaust valve when I took the valve cover off after we pulled the motor. Before the motor went it was really dynamiting the spark plugs pushing the tip right to the electrode. I guess when I rip the motor apart we shall see what all we find wrong with it.
